Guide will be improved soon; I don't have time now

Requirements:
-A WiiU connected to internet :P
-An SD Card (any sd card is fine)


Instructions:
1. Plug an SD into your WiiU
2. Visit http://wiiubru.com/go on your Wii U and press continue; this will load the Homebrew Appstore (loading times may vary in base of you internet connection; if it takes more than 2 minutes your WiiU is probably crashed, so reboot it and try again)
3. Download the Homebrew Launcher and the apps you wish to have (remember to thank @vgmoose for Homebrew Appstore)

4. Done! You can now launch the Homebrew Launcher (with the SD Card plugged in) by visiting http://wiiubru.com/x (or http://loadiine.ovh choosing Homebrew Launcher 1.3 package) on your WiiU's browser every time you want to use homebrews ;)

It hasn't been discussed yet, but the code that @rw-r-r_0644 is using is located on his github here. It can be modified to make one-clicks for any apps by changing line 76 of entry.c to point to another ELF url. The version at wiiubru.com/go features a "lite" version of HBAS, which has less images and no custom font/music to keep the filesize down.

Which Wii U system menus does this work on?
It has only been tested on 5.5.1, but it should theoretically work on firmwares 3.0.0 and above (2.0 firmwares don't have the sndcore2 libs). Firmwares 5.1.1 to 5.3.1 are also out of luck to to the lack of browser entrypoints)

Unfortunately, most of the freezes happen when the code has not even start executing; I also found this while testing. It depend on the distance from the server and the internet speed. loadiine.ovh code, found in Kaflukes' AIO kernel exploit, seems to improove success rate a lot, but before using it I have to ask for permission from @Kafluke and @Cybernatus
